Hadith on Conscience: Allah makes his heart admonish him with good

Umm Salamah reported: The Messenger of Allah, peace and blessings be upon him, said, “When Allah intends goodness for a servant, He appoints a conscience within him to command and prohibit him.” Source: Zahr al-Firdaws 227 Grade: Hasan (fair) according to al-‘Iraqi عَنْ أُمِّ سَلَمَةَ قَالَتْ قَالَ رَسُول اللهِ صَلَّى اللهُ عَلَيْهِ وَسَلَّمَ إِذا أرَادَ …

Hadith on Enjoining: Collective punishment for failure to stop evil

Jarir reported: The Messenger of Allah, peace and blessings be upon him, said, “No man commits sinful disobedience among a people, although they could prevent him but do not, except that Allah will strike them all with punishment before they die.” Source: Sunan Abī Dāwūd 4339 Grade: Sahih li ghayrihi (authentic due to external evidence) …

Hadith on Rulers: Tyrants will make false claims from Minbar

Mu’awiyah reported: The Messenger of Allah, peace and blessings be upon him, said, “There will be leaders after me who make false claims from their pulpits, and no one will refute their words. They will leap into the Hellfire as if they were apes.” Source: al-Mu’jam al-Awsaṭ lil-Ṭabarānī 5311 Grade: Sahih (authentic) according to Al-Albani عَنْ مُعَاوِيَةَ …

Hadith on Ma’ruf: Good deeds protect from ruin in the Hereafter

Anas ibn Malik reported: The Messenger of Allah, peace and blessings be upon him, said, “Good works done for people protect those who did them from evil fates, harm, and destruction. The people of goodness in the world will be the people of goodness in the Hereafter.” Source: Shu’ab al-Imān 7704 Grade: Sahih (authentic) according …

Hudhayfah on Fitnah: Who are the dead among the living?

Abu al-Tufayl reported: It was said to Hudhayfah, may Allah be pleased with him, “Who are the dead among the living?” Hudhayfah said, “Those who do not recognize good in their hearts and do not reject evil in their hearts.” Source: Muṣannaf Ibn Abī Shaybah 37577 عَنْ أَبِي الطُّفَيْلِ قَالَ قِيلَ لِحُذَيْفَةَ رضي الله عنه …

Hadith on Dua: Supplication not answered unless enjoining good

Aisha reported: The Messenger of Allah, peace and blessings be upon him, said, “Enjoin good and forbid evil before you call upon Allah and He does not answer you.” Source: Sunan Ibn Mājah 4004 Grade: Hasan (fair) according to Al-Albani عَنْ عَائِشَةَ قَالَتْ قَالَ رَسُول اللَّهِ صَلَّى اللَّهُ عَلَيْهِ وَسَلَّمَ مُرُوا بِالْمَعْرُوفِ وَانْهَوْا عَنْ الْمُنْكَرِ …

Hatim on Leadership: Believers seek good governance, hypocrites seek power

Al-Ghazali reported: Hatim al-Asamm, may Allah have mercy on him, said, “The believer commands and prohibits for the sake of governance and he sets things right. The hypocrite commands and prohibits for the sake of power and he causes corruption.” Source: Iḥyā’ ‘Ulūm al-Dīn 3/70 عن الغزالي قال حاتم الأصم رحمه الله المؤمن يأمر وينهى …

Hadith on Speech: All words recorded against people except good

Umm Habibah reported: The Prophet, peace and blessings be upon him, said, “Every word of the son of Adam is against him, not for him, except for enjoining good, forbidding evil, or the remembrance of Allah.” Source: Sunan al-Tirmidhī 2412 Grade: Hasan (fair) according to Al-Munawi عَنْ أُمِّ حَبِيبَةَ عَنْ النَّبِيِّ صَلَّى اللَّهُ عَلَيْهِ وَسَلَّمَ …
